The Benefits of Layer-2 Solutions for High-Volume Blockchain Transactions

Layer-2 solutions have emerged as a critical development in the blockchain ecosystem, particularly addressing the challenges associated with high-volume transactions. These solutions are designed to enhance the scalability and efficiency of blockchain networks, making them ideal for applications that experience significant transaction throughput.

One of the primary benefits of layer-2 solutions is their ability to reduce congestion on the main blockchain. By processing transactions off-chain, these solutions alleviate the burden on the primary network, ensuring that users can execute transactions quickly and at lower costs. This is especially important for applications like decentralized finance (DeFi) and non-fungible tokens (NFTs), where transaction volumes can spike dramatically.

Another significant advantage is cost-effectiveness. Traditional blockchain networks often charge high fees during peak usage times due to competition for block space. Layer-2 solutions can minimize these fees by aggregating transactions and settling them in batches on the main blockchain. As a result, users can enjoy more cost-efficient transactions without sacrificing security or speed.

Layer-2 solutions also enhance the overall user experience. With faster transaction times, users can interact with various decentralized applications (dApps) seamlessly. For instance, in the gaming sector, quick and inexpensive transactions are vital for maintaining player engagement and satisfaction. Layer-2 solutions can provide this quick interaction, which is essential for the success of online gaming applications.
